Developmental dysplasia of the hip (DDH) describes a disorder of normal hip development resulting in neonatal instability, acetabular dysplasia, hip subluxation, and dislocation of the hip.[1] The frequency of the new child patient in one year is 1-7% in the UK, Canada, and North-Eastern Germany from 1995-2012, which indicates DDH is one of the most common childhood disabilities.[2]

 

 

Point 2:

Although the work is interesting, I think that the Patient-Specific-Instrumentation should be applied for complex cases, I mean Crowe III-IV, because for Crowe I, the anatomy is quite similar to the normal anatomy. Another problem is the short series. It is only 6 patients. I would like the authors to use the system for more complex cases. In this scenario, 6 patients are valid.

Response 2:

The primary objective of this article is to present the preliminary results of our innovative idea, which explores the feasibility of utilizing 3D-printed PSI cutting jigs in the preparation of femoral head bone grafts. Due to the exploratory nature of our study, the number of cases included was limited. After establishing the viability for Crowe I deformities, we have expanded our efforts to address more complex deformities, such as Crowe III-IV. As we accumulate more cases involving intricate deformities, we intend to submit further findings and share our insights with the academic community.
